  • Abstract
    This paper deals with an embedded module for automation of thermographic inspection. The module captures video streams from an infrared camera and from a visible image camera and performs an image processing to detect faults. The protocols used to capture the image streams and the image processing are discussed. The results, with the faults highlighted, are sent through an synthetic image stream to a supervision station.
